  1. 1. Droplet Velocities in a Liquid Spray

    Author : Andreas Cronhjort; KTH; []
    Keywords : Liquid spray; diesel spray; droplet velocities; droplet sizes; sprayvisualization; sliced spray; particle image velocimetry; spectrum; cepstrum; cross-correlation; auto-correlation;

    Abstract : A method to look into a dense liquid spray has beenevaluated. The spray was mechanically sliced to remove theobscuring parts of it, thus gaining optical access to theinternal regions and thereby allowing for visualization ofpreviously unavailable parts of the spray. READ MORE
